Foundation Stabilizing Services

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ques and solutions aimed at correcting and preventing foundation movement or settling issues. These services typically include the installation of support systems such as piers, underpinning, or hydraulic jacks that help lift and stabilize a property’s foundation. The goal is to restore structural integrity and prevent further damage by addressing underlying soil conditions or shifting ground that may cause the foundation to become uneven or cracked.

These services help solve common problems associated with foundation instability, including u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ible foundation cracks. Over time, soil movement, moisture fluctuations, and poor drainage can lead to shifts in a property’s foundation, which may compromise the safety and value of the structure. Foundation stabilizing techniques aim to mitigate these issues by providing additional support and ensuring the foundation remains level and secure.

Properties that typically benefit from foundation stabilizing services include residential homes, especially those built on expansive or unstable soils. Older houses, homes in areas with significant soil moisture changes, or properties experiencing signs of settling are often candidates for stabilization. Commercial buildings and multi-family complexes may also require foundation support to maintain safety and operational stability, particularly if they show signs of shifting or structural concern.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Stabilizing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wayzata, MN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Stabilizing Costs - Typical expenses for foundation stabilization services can range from $3,000 to $15,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, a small repair in Wayzata might cost around $3,500, while larger projects could reach $12,000 or more.

Type of Stabilization Methods - The choice of stabilization method influences costs, with underpinning usually costing between $1,000 and $3,000 per pier. Helical piers or push piers can add to the overall cost, often totaling several thousand dollars for a full stabilization project.

Project Size and Scope - Larger or more complex foundation stabilization projects tend to have higher costs, often exceeding $10,000. Smaller or localized repairs might be completed for under $5,000, depending on the specific needs and conditions of the property.

Factors Affecting Cost - Additional factors such as soil conditions, accessibility, and the need for excavation can influence costs, which typically vary from project to project. Local service providers can provide estimates based on individual property assessments.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do foundation stabilizing services work? Foundation stabilizing services typically involve methods such as underpinning, hydraulic jacking, or soil stabilization to reinforce and level a building’s foundation, addressing issues like settling or shifting.

What signs indicate a need for foundation stabilization? Signs may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ames or door jambs.

Are foundation stabilizing services suitable for all types of foundations? These services are generally applicable to various foundation types, including concrete slabs, pier and beam, and basement foundations, but a local professional can assess specific needs.

How long does foundation stabilization typ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of the issue and the method used, but a local contractor can provide an estimate after an assessment.

Can foundation stabilization prevent future damage? While it can address current issues and improve stability, ongoing maintenance and regular inspections are recommended to help prevent future problems.
